Casas Por Cristo Fall 2026
Q&A
Q: When and where is the mission trip?
A: The mission trip is scheduled for Monday, October 12, 2026 – Friday, October 16, 2026. The build will take place in Acuna, Mexico.
Q: Who can participate in the mission trip?
A: This is a mission trip is for adults including high school students who are 15 years and older.
Q: What exactly does this mission trip entail?
A: The purpose of this mission trip is to construct a home for a local family in Acuna.
Q: I have no building or construction experience; can I still participate?
A: Of course, you can! No prior experience is necessary, although if you do have experience it will come in very handy. There will be a Casas’ representative on site to assist us. The process is all very well laid out with easy-to-follow instructions.
Q: What costs can I expect if I want to participate?
A: We expect each participant to cover $281 with each additional family member subtracting $100 per person.
Other costs will include money for meals on the road, possible snacks after the work day, and whatever you want to spend if there is a souvenir shopping opportunity.
Also, if you don’t have a passport then you will need to secure a passport card or book.
Estimated Cost Breakdown per individual:
Meal plan $34 per person per day ($136)
Housing $25 per person per day ($100)
Medical Card $25 per person
Travel Insurance in Mexico $25
TOTAL: $260 per person that does not include van rentals, gas, or cost of building the house
Q: What sort of accommodations can we expect?
A: We will stay at a local church in Acuna, Mexico. Each person will need to bring an air mattress or cot as no beds are available.
Q: What will there be to eat?
A: Breakfast and dinner will be prepared by the local Casas kitchen team. For lunch, the build participates prepare sandwiches before heading to the job site. In some cases, the family receiving the house may prepare a traditional Mexican meal for the participates, but this is not guaranteed or expected. Additionally, there may be time to stop at the local Mexican “corner store” for local sodas, chips, cookies, etc.
Q: What do you need to bring?
A: Bible, Pen, Air Mattress/ Cot, Sleeping Bag, Pillow, Personal Toiletries, Casual Clothes for the week, Old Clothes for the worksite: long work pants, Long sleeved shirts, hat/ bandana), Passport Card or Passport Book, Tool Belt/ Nail Apron, Work Gloves, Protective Eye Wear, Insulated water container, Sunblock, Chapstick, Hammer – no smaller than 16 oz, Carpenter’s Pencil, 25 ft tape measure, and utility knife.
